What is Saniline 160?

The Saniline 160 is a cutting-edge butt welding machine designed specifically for the reliable joining of polyethylene (PE) pipes. It is engineered for high-performance applications in industries such as plumbing, gas distribution, and waste management. With its capability to weld pipes ranging from 40mm to 160mm in diameter, the Saniline 160 enables precision and efficiency, reducing the likelihood of leaks and ensuring strong, durable joints. Maintenance Tips for Longevity

Proper maintenance is critical to ensuring the Saniline 160 operates at peak performance. Here are key maintenance tips:

  • Regular Cleaning: After each use, clean the welding plates and surfaces to remove any residue.
  • Inspect Components: Frequently check for signs of wear and tear in electrical connections and mechanical parts.
  • Calibration Checks: Periodically calibrate the temperature settings to ensure consistent performance.
  • Storage: Store the machine in a dry environment, away from excessive humidity or direct sunlight.

Setting Up the Saniline 160

Setting up the Saniline 160 for operation is straightforward. Begin by ensuring that the machine is placed on a stable surface that is level and free from obstructions. Connect the power supply and check that all components are intact. Next, adjust the settings based on the diameter of the pipe you are working with, and familiarize yourself with the temperature settings. Consult the user manual for detailed instructions on setup specific to your project requirements.
